Michael Burke, MD
Radation Onocologist
Medical Director, Radiation Oncology
Before becoming Medical Director of Professional Radiation Oncology
Partners, Dr. Burke served as Medical Director in the Department of
Radiation Oncology at Vassar Brothers Medical Center in Poughkeepsie,
N.Y. While at Vassar, he played a key role in developing the hospital’s
Intensity Modulated Radiation Therapy Program and Prostate Brachytherapy
Program. Dr. Burke has also served as the Medical Director of Radiation
Oncology at the Dakota Midwest Cancer Institute in Sioux Falls, South
Dakota which was affiliated with the School of Medicine at the University
of South Dakota. A graduate of Georgetown University School of Medicine
in Washington DC, Dr. Burke completed his internship at St. Joseph
Medical Center in Phoenix, AZ and his residency at the University
of Kansas in Kansas City. Dr. Burke is certified by the American Board

Adrian W. Gooch, Jr.
Certified Medical Physicist
Mr. Gooch serves as the Medical Physicist for Professional Radiation
Oncology Partners. Prior to joining the staff he was the Regional
Director of Medical Physics and RSO for the Mercy Health System of
Scranton, PA. His clinical experience includes the establishment of
programs for HDR, hyperthermia, Intensity Modulated Radiation Therapy,
Intravascular Brachytherapy, prostate implants and stereotactic radiosurgery
while at MHS. In addition to radiation therapy, he provides support
in the areas of diagnostic radiology and nuclear medicine. Mr. Gooch
graduated with his M.S. in Medical Physics from the University of
Kentucky and received his B.S. in Biology and Chemistry from Western
Kentucky University. Mr. Gooch is certified in Therapeutic Radiological
Physics, Diagnostic Radiological Physics and Medical Nuclear Physics

Larry J. Crimi, Jr., RT (T), CMD
Radiation Dosimetrist
Prior to joining Professional Radiation Oncology Partners, Mr.
Crimi was a Medical Dosimetrist for 13 years at Mercy Hospital in
Scranton, PA. He also worked as a Radiation Therapy Technologist
at Wilkes-Barre General Hospital in Wilkes-Barre, PA. Before that,
he served as a Radiologic Technologist at Geisinger Medical Center
in Danville, PA. Mr. Crimi has a vast amount of experience with
a variety of advanced radiology equipment and systems. He earned
his Associate Degree in Radiologic Technology from Mansfield University/Robert
Packer Hospital in Sayre, PA. He also attended the School of Radiation
Therapy at Geisinger Medical Center. Mr. Crimi belongs to a number
of organizations, including the American Registry of Radiologic
